Avoid! - Review of Henrys Bar
by Sam
Four Years ago I would have recommended this bar, and went there frequently, enjoying it cameleon properties. However the standard has slipped dramatically and now I avoid it at all costs. I went in recently to give it another chance, only to be served a very disappionting warm, flat Champagne cocktail, from a sullen bar man; and to sit at a dirty table on frayed seats. Though not busy when we ordered our food, it still took well over 40 mins to arrive, and at best could be described as luke warm. A word of warning too, don't assume that you can sit anywhere, they will soon move you should you want to eat and are not sitting in the right part of the bar (and visa versa with drinking). With their prime quayside position, prehaps they think the view is sufficient to saticfy its customers, because that is the only good thing about this bar. If you are a visitor I would avoid it.
